.SH NAME
|
||||
isdnctrl \- ISDN control device
|
||||
.SH SYNOPSIS
|
||||
.B #include <linux/isdn.h>
|
||||
.SH DESCRIPTION
|
||||
.I /dev/isdnctrl
|
||||
is a character device with major number
|
||||
.B 45
|
||||
and minor numbers
|
||||
.BR 64 " to " 127 .
|
||||
It allows controlling functionality of the Linux
|
||||
.SM ISDN
|
||||
subsystem.
|
||||
.SH IOCTL FUNCTIONS
|
||||
Currently, the following ioctl calls are supported:
|
||||
.TP
|
||||
.B IIOCNETAIF
|
||||
Add an
|
||||
.SM ISDN
|
||||
network interface.
|
||||
.RS
|
||||
This function adds a network interface to the kernel's device table.
|
||||
This interface can be used just like normal eth interfaces.
|
||||
.TP
|
||||
Argument:
|
||||
.I arg
|
||||
should point to a zero terminated string of max. 10 characters.
|
||||
if
|
||||
.I arg
|
||||
is NULL, the kernel assigns a name.
|
||||
.TP
|
||||
Return:
|
||||
On success, the name of the new interface is copied to
|
||||
.IR arg .
|
||||
and the call returns 0. On failure, an error code is returned.
|
||||
.RE
|
||||
.TP
|
||||
.B IIOCNETASL
|
||||
Create a slave interface.
|
||||
.RS
|
||||
Creates a slave interface for RAW-device channel-bundling.
|
||||
These devices behave like network-interfaces, execpt they
|
||||
are invisible to user. Only
|
||||
.SM ISDN
|
||||
parameters can be controlled, but no IP-parameters. IP-parameters
|
||||
are inherited from the corresponding master-device.
|
||||
.TP
|
||||
Argument:
|
||||
.I arg
|
||||
should point to a zero terminated string of max. 21 characters
|
||||
containing two comma-separated names. The first part is the name
|
||||
of an existing
|
||||
.SM
|
||||
ISDN
|
||||
network device, which will be master. The second part will be the
|
||||
name of the new slave interface.
|
||||
.TP
|
||||
Return:
|
||||
On success, the name of the new interface is copied to
|
||||
.IR arg .
|
||||
and the call returns 0. On failure, an error code is returned.
|
||||
.RE
|
||||
.TP
|
||||
.B IIOCNETDIF
|
||||
Delete a network-interface.
|
||||
.RS
|
||||
This call deletes an existing
|
||||
.SM ISDN
|
||||
network interface.
|
||||
.TP
|
||||
Argument:
|
||||
.I arg
|
||||
should point to a zero terminated string of max. 10 characters
|
||||
naming an existing interface which will be deleted. If the interface
|
||||
is a master interface, all it's slave-interfaces will be deleted also.
|
||||
.TP
|
||||
Return:
|
||||
On success, the call returns 0. On failure, an error code is returned.
|
||||
.RE
|
||||
.TP
|
||||
.B IIOCNETSCF
|
||||
Set configurable parameters of an
|
||||
.SM ISDN
|
||||
network interface.
|
||||
.RS
|
||||
This call replaces all
|
||||
.SM ISDN
|
||||
related parameters of an interface by the parameters given.
|
||||
.TP
|
||||
Argument:
|
||||
.I arg
|
||||
shoud point to a
|
||||
.I struct isdn_net_ioctl_cfg
|
||||
(defined in linux/isdn.h)
|
||||
.TP
|
||||
Return:
|
||||
On success, the call returns 0. On failure, an error code is returned.
|
||||
.RE
|
||||
.TP
|
||||
.B IIOCNETGCF
|
||||
Get configurable parameters of an
|
||||
.SM ISDN
|
||||
network interface.
|
||||
.RS
|
||||
This call returns all
|
||||
.SM ISDN
|
||||
related parameters of an interface.
|
||||
.TP
|
||||
Argument:
|
||||
.I arg
|
||||
shoud point to a
|
||||
.I struct isdn_net_ioctl_cfg
|
||||
(defined in linux/isdn.h) which will be filled by the current setup.
|
||||
.TP
|
||||
Return:
|
||||
On success, the call returns 0 and the interface-setup is copied to
|
||||
*arg. On failure, an error code is returned.
|
||||
.RE
|
||||
.TP
|
||||
.B IIOCNETANM
|
||||
Add a phone number to an
|
||||
.SM ISDN
|
||||
network interface.
|
||||
.RS
|
||||
This call adds a phone number to an existing network interface.
|
||||
.TP
|
||||
Argument:
|
||||
.I arg
|
||||
shoud point to a
|
||||
.I struct isdn_net_ioctl_phone
|
||||
which contains necessary information.
|
||||
.TP
|
||||
Return:
|
||||
On success, the call returns 0 and the phone number is added to
|
||||
either outgoing or incoming number list. On failure, an error code is returned.
|
||||
.RE
|
||||
.TP
|
||||
.B IIOCNETDNM
|
||||
Delete a phone number from an
|
||||
.SM ISDN
|
||||
network interface.
|
||||
.RS
|
||||
This call deletes a phone number from an existing network interface.
|
||||
.TP
|
||||
Argument:
|
||||
.I arg
|
||||
shoud point to a
|
||||
.I struct isdn_net_ioctl_phone
|
||||
which contains necessary information.
|
||||
.TP
|
||||
Return:
|
||||
On success, the call returns 0 and the phone number is deleted from
|
||||
either outgoing or incoming number list. On failure, an error code is returned.
|
||||
.RE
|
||||
.TP
|
||||
.B IIOCNETGNM
|
||||
Get list of phone numbers from an
|
||||
.SM ISDN
|
||||
network interface.
|
||||
.RS
|
||||
This call returns the list of phone numbers associated to an existing
|
||||
network interface.
|
||||
.TP
|
||||
Argument:
|
||||
.I arg
|
||||
shoud point to a a union of
|
||||
.I struct isdn_net_ioctl_phone
|
||||
and a buffer, large enough to hold a concatenated list of
|
||||
strings containing the phone numbers.
|
||||
.TP
|
||||
Return:
|
||||
On success, the call returns 0 and the list of phone numbers is
|
||||
returned as a space-separated list of number-strings terminated by a
|
||||
NULL byte.
|
||||
.RE
|
||||
.TP
|
||||
.B IIOCNETDIL
|
||||
Trigger dialing of an
|
||||
.SM ISDN
|
||||
network interface.
|
||||
.RS
|
||||
This call initiates dialing of an
|
||||
.SM ISDN
|
||||
network interface, if it is not connected. Normally, this ioctl is not
|
||||
needed, because
|
||||
.SM ISDN
|
||||
network interface perform dial on demand by deafult.
|
||||
.TP
|
||||
Argument:
|
||||
.I arg
|
||||
should point to a zero terminated string of max. 10 characters naming
|
||||
the desired interface.
|
||||
.TP
|
||||
Return:
|
||||
On success, the call returns 0 and the interface starts dialing.
|
||||
.RE
|
||||
.TP
|
||||
.B IIOCNETHUP
|
||||
Hangup an
|
||||
.SM ISDN
|
||||
network interface.
|
||||
.RS
|
||||
This call initiates hangup of an
|
||||
.SM ISDN
|
||||
network interface, if it is connected.
|
||||
.TP
|
||||
Argument:
|
||||
.I arg
|
||||
should point to a zero terminated string of max. 10 characters naming
|
||||
the desired interface.
|
||||
.TP
|
||||
Return:
|
||||
On success, the call returns 0 and the interface hangs up.
|
||||
.RE
|
||||
.TP
|
||||
.B IIOCNETALN
|
||||
Add a link of an MPP-configured
|
||||
.SM ISDN
|
||||
network interface.
|
||||
.RS
|
||||
This call initiates dialing of a Multilink-PPP slave
|
||||
.SM ISDN
|
||||
network interface, if it is not connected.
|
||||
.TP
|
||||
Argument:
|
||||
.I arg
|
||||
should point to a zero terminated string of max. 10 characters naming
|
||||
the desired interface.
|
||||
.TP
|
||||
Return:
|
||||
On success, the call returns 0 and the interface starts dialing.
|
||||
.RE
|
||||
.TP
|
||||
.B IIOCNETDLN
|
||||
Hangup an MPP-configured
|
||||
.SM ISDN
|
||||
network interface.
|
||||
.RS
|
||||
This call initiates hangup of an Multilink-PPP
|
||||
.SM ISDN
|
||||
network interface, if it is connected.
|
||||
.TP
|
||||
Argument:
|
||||
.I arg
|
||||
should point to a zero terminated string of max. 10 characters naming
|
||||
the desired interface.
|
||||
.TP
|
||||
Return:
|
||||
On success, the call returns 0 and the interface hangs up.
|
||||
.RE
|
||||
.TP
|
||||
.B IIOCNETARU
|
||||
Add a timeout rule to an
|
||||
.SM ISDN
|
||||
network interface.
|
||||
.RS
|
||||
This call adds a timeout rule to an existing interface.
|
||||
.TP
|
||||
Argument:
|
||||
.I arg
|
||||
should point to a
|
||||
.I struct isdn_ioctl_timeout_rule
|
||||
containing the necessary parameters.
|
||||
.TP
|
||||
Return:
|
||||
On success, the call returns 0 and the rule is added to the
|
||||
rule list of the interface.
|
||||
.RE
|
||||
.TP
|
||||
.B IIOCNETDRU
|
||||
Delete a timeout rule from an
|
||||
.SM ISDN
|
||||
network interface.
|
||||
.RS
|
||||
This call deletes a timeout rule from an existing interface.
|
||||
.TP
|
||||
Argument:
|
||||
.I arg
|
||||
should point to a
|
||||
.I struct isdn_ioctl_timeout_rule
|
||||
containing the necessary parameters.
|
||||
.TP
|
||||
Return:
|
||||
On success, the call returns 0 and the rule is deleted from the
|
||||
rule list of the interface.
|
||||
.RE
|
||||
.TP
|
||||
.B IIOCNETGRU
|
||||
Get a timeout rule from an
|
||||
.SM ISDN
|
||||
network interface.
|
||||
.RS
|
||||
This call returns a timeout rule from an existing interface.
|
||||
.TP
|
||||
Argument:
|
||||
.I arg
|
||||
should point to a
|
||||
.I struct isdn_ioctl_timeout_rule
|
||||
containing the necessary parameters.
|
||||
.TP
|
||||
Return:
|
||||
On success, the call returns 0 and the struct is filled from the
|
||||
rule list of the interface.
|
||||
.RE
|
||||
.TP
|
||||
.B IIOCNETBUD
|
||||
Handle budget accounting of an
|
||||
.SM ISDN
|
||||
network interface.
|
||||
.RS
|
||||
.TP
|
||||
Argument and Return:
|
||||
to be defined.
|
||||
.RE
|
||||
.TP
|
||||
.B IIOCSETVER
|
||||
Set verbosity of link level.
|
||||
.RS
|
||||
.TP
|
||||
Argument:
|
||||
.I arg
|
||||
is an integer, defining the new verbose value.
|
||||
.TP
|
||||
Return:
|
||||
This call always returns 0.
|
||||
.RE
|
||||
.TP
|
||||
.B IIOCSETGST
|
||||
Set global stop flag of link level.
|
||||
.RS
|
||||
.TP
|
||||
Argument:
|
||||
.I arg
|
||||
is an integer, defining the new stop flag value (0 or !0).
|
||||
.TP
|
||||
Return:
|
||||
This call always returns 0.
|
||||
.RE
|
||||
.TP
|
||||
.B IIOCSETBRJ
|
||||
Set busreject flag of a lowlevel driver.
|
||||
.RS
|
||||
.TP
|
||||
Argument:
|
||||
.I arg
|
||||
should point to an
|
||||
.I struct isdn_ioctl_struct
|
||||
containing the driver's ID and the value of the busreject flag.
|
||||
.TP
|
||||
Return:
|
||||
On success, the call returns 0 and the busreject flag of the selected
|
||||
driver is set according the given parameter.
|
||||
.RE
|
||||
.TP
|
||||
.B IIOCSIGPRF
|
||||
Enable signaling on change of modem profiles.
|
||||
.RS
|
||||
With this call, the calling process is registered to receive
|
||||
a SIGIO on every change of any register of any ttyI. Thus it can
|
||||
read register settings and save them to a file. The calling process
|
||||
has to keep the device open in order to receive notifications.
|
||||
As soon as it closes the device, registration is deleted.
|
||||
.TP
|
||||
Argument:
|
||||
none
|
||||
.TP
|
||||
Return:
|
||||
This call always returns 0.
|
||||
.RE
|
||||
.TP
|
||||
.B IIOCGETPRF
|
||||
Get all modem register settings.
|
||||
.RS
|
||||
With this call, all modem registers of all ttyI devices can be
|
||||
read.
|
||||
.TP
|
||||
Argument:
|
||||
.I arg
|
||||
should point to a buffer of length
|
||||
.RB "( " ISDN_MODEM_ANZREG " + " ISDN_MSNLEN " ) * " ISDN_MAX_CHANNELS .
|
||||
.TP
|
||||
Return:
|
||||
On return, the provided buffer is filled with the register values.
|
||||
.RE
|
||||
.TP
|
||||
.B IIOCSETPRF
|
||||
Set all modem register settings.
|
||||
.RS
|
||||
With this call, all modem registers of all ttyI devices can be
|
||||
written.
|
||||
.TP
|
||||
Argument:
|
||||
.I arg
|
||||
should point to a buffer of length
|
||||
.RB "( " ISDN_MODEM_ANZREG " + " ISDN_MSNLEN " ) * " ISDN_MAX_CHANNELS .
|
||||
filled with the values of all modem registers.
|
||||
.TP
|
||||
Return:
|
||||
On return, the modem registers are set from the contents of the
|
||||
provided buffer.
|
||||
.RE
|
||||
.TP
|
||||
.B IIOCSETMAP
|
||||
Set Mapping table.
|
||||
.RS
|
||||
This call is used to set EAZ/MSN mapping of a lowlevel driver.
|
||||
.TP
|
||||
Argument:
|
||||
.I arg
|
||||
should point to a
|
||||
.I struct isdn_ioctl_struct
|
||||
containing the necessary parameters.
|
||||
.TP
|
||||
Return:
|
||||
On success, the mapping table is set from the given parameters
|
||||
an the call returns 0.
|
||||
.RE
|
||||
.TP
|
||||
.B IIOCGETMAP
|
||||
Get Mapping table.
|
||||
.RS
|
||||
This call is used to get EAZ/MSN mapping of a lowlevel driver.
|
||||
.TP
|
||||
Argument:
|
||||
.I arg
|
||||
should point to a
|
||||
.I struct isdn_ioctl_struct
|
||||
containing the necessary parameters.
|
||||
.TP
|
||||
Return:
|
||||
On success, the current mapping table of the given driver is returned
|
||||
and the call returns 0.
|
||||
.RE
